Diffusion coefficients of peptides are measured using Franz diffusion cells in skin penetration studies. Diffusion rates through porous synthetic membranes correlate with peptide hydrodynamic radius. Owing to their relatively small size, many peptides cross simple diffusion barriers easily. Adding polar groups can boost water solubility but may lower membrane permeability. Beyond that, the stratum corneum intercellular lipid matrix presents the primary obstacle to topical peptide penetration. How to assess long-term activity retention of best peptide serum recommended by dermatologisrs ?
Long-term activity retention is assessed by storing test samples under specified conditions and periodically testing biological activity or stability using validated assays.
